WebThe estimation of beta with historical data presents itself with a number of problems. One of those problems refers to the choice of interval length i.e., the choice between using daily, weekly, monthly or annual returns for the construction of stock and index returns which may affect the size of the beta. WebMar 29, 2024 · What does 5y monthly beta mean? Definition of Beta (5 Year) Beta measures the risk or volatility of a company's share price in comparison to the market as a whole. For example, a company with a beta of 1.1 will theoretically see its stock price increase by 1.1% for every 1% increase in the market.
